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Branching Pixie Pebblehorn Lichen | Kemp's spiny m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Lecanoromycetes (Lecanoromycetes)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lecanorales (Lecanorales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Cladoniaceae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Cladonia | Acomys |
| Species | Cladonia decorticata | Acomys kempi |
